Unless you sold the RX570 for an absurd amount of money like 10k INR its okay. Difference of 1-2k for tech products is no issue because there are many factors involving. Even the worst graphics cards have a baseline value of 1-2k just for being a display output card and RX570 being a 4GB VRAM card can do much more than that. Unless we know exactly how much you sold it for we can't say for sure you did something wrong. To be honest if you are making a thread like this you should have put the sold value in the thread.
